Fumiaki Mori is a leading researcher in nuclear decommissioning, with a specialized focus on advancing remote technology for hazardous environments. His work is central to the safe and efficient dismantling of the Fukushima Daiichi Nuclear Power Station, where he has made significant contributions to the development and validation of robotic and remote-operated systems. Mori’s most cited paper, "Towards enhancement of test facilities for supporting nuclear decommissioning by remote technology" (2017), outlines the critical role of the Naraha Remote Technology Development Center at the Japan Atomic Energy Agency (JAEA) in creating realistic testbeds for these technologies.
